About Emporia State University

Emporia State University was established in 1863 as the first Kansas Teachers College. With a public and regional focus, the University has evolved into an internationally-focused, comprehensive university with key strengths in the sciences, the liberal arts and business as well as in education and library science. The University serves students from all over the U.S. and about 35 countries. Students come to Emporia State seeking value in education, academic quality, accredited program, a medium-sized campus, student-centered focus and campus safety. Through various campus programs, the University is committed to graduate world citizens and effective professionals. Undergraduate and graduate students enjoy multiple academic and research opportunities that help students grow in the discipline and prepare them for an increasingly global workforce. The University is now celebrating its 150th year of changing students’ lives. Emporia State University has consistently been recognized among the top 100 Midwest regional universities by U.S. World News and Rankings. In addition, our business school holds AACSB-International accreditation, a designation held by just 5 percent of the business schools worldwide.
